Track Listings
1 | Insert Coin |
2 | Unsainted |
3 | Birth Of The Cruel |
4 | Death Because of Death |
5 | Nero Forte |
6 | Critical Darling |
7 | A Liar's Funeral |
8 | Red Flag |
9 | What's Next |
10 | Spiders |
11 | Orphan |
12 | My Pain |
13 | Not Long for This World |
14 | Solway Firth |
Editorial Reviews
2019 release. We Are Not Your Kind is the sixth studio album by metal band Slipknot. The album was produced by Greg Fidelman. We Are Not Your Kind is the band's first album in five years. Includes the lead single "Unsainted". This is the band's first album since the firing of longtime member Chris Fehn. [EXPLICIT]

There are a few easy ways of telling if you have Amazon's cheap knock-off. The immediate giveaway is the Slipknot logo is missing from the cover. The booklet and inserts have been laser-jet printed on cheap paper (you can plainly see the raised borders of the ink around the graphics). Another easy thing to spot is the "Manufactured by Amazon" tag above the barcode on the back of the case -- impossible to read without a magnifying glass, too (of course). And the last thing I noticed was the label credits has been cutoff at the bottom -- it should have 2 lines of credits but the bottom line has been cut off. A quick look at the actual disc and you'll notice that it's actually a CD-R. Not what I paid for...at all. And this practice has apparently been OK'd by the label, too
Frankly, I'm appalled that this practice is being allowed. Paying full-price for an "official bootleg" without letting customers know that they're receiving an officially-sanctioned inferior product sounds like a class-action lawsuit waiting to happen.
***Update*** The replacement that was sent was indeed an official release, so I will be changing my review rating. Also, it has been pointed out to me that there actually is a notice on the product page indicating that this is manufactured by Amazon. It's not very obvious unless you're looking for it specifically (which I definitely will be in the future) but it is definitely there -- something a little more noticeable should probably be employed to make sure people see this, like maybe a warning when finalizing the purchase. Just a thought. Kudos to Amazon for correcting the issue so quickly.
